Output 8310f3e9aa70fddeaa0035644fbcb5feae2d6a5ebbf96f300c587e6a25236094:3

value
13188646
script pubkey
OP_0 OP_PUSHBYTES_20 ea95bdaa55d32fe4db543fe9ff5ab1b9ac990a61
address
bc1qa22mm2j46vh7fk658l5l7k43hxkfjznpqlexus
transaction
8310f3e9aa70fddeaa0035644fbcb5feae2d6a5ebbf96f300c587e6a25236094